Sobre este artículo

New York: Dutton, 2003. Very good (a one-inch slit in the fabric cover at the top of the gutter, does not go through the hinge which remains sturdy) in fine dust jacket. One of McCrumb's more inventive novels combining civil war history, Appalachian culture, the "sight," and ghostly resurfacing of old animosities. Multiple narrators, all of them interesting, intriguing people, especially the two lead characters, Zeb Vance, soldier and politician, and Malinda Blalock, a hill-woman whose independence, courage, and "smart mouth" will inspire you.. 1st Edition. Hard Cover.

Glosario

Algunos términos que podrían usarse en esta descripción incluyen:

Gutter
The inside margin of a book, connecting the pages to the joints near the binding.

Hinge
The portion of the book closest to the spine that allows the book to be opened and closed.
